The GCABC is founded by the German bilateral chambers in ASEAN which are represented in Philippines, Indonesia, Malaysia, Singapore, Thailand, Vietnam and thereby ensuring that the process is driven in a demand-oriented way by private sector actors. The German bilateral chambers actively seek to involve national chambers of ASEAN Member States (AMSs) and ASEAN Chamber of Commerce and Industry (ACCI).
The German Chambers of Commerce and Industry in ASEAN established the German Chambers ASEAN Business Council to provide a dialogue platform and to strengthen regional cooperation and support regional trade and investment. It will provide instruments to enable ASEAN policy-makers to identify bottlenecks of strategic importance for the implementation of the AEC Blueprint, including economic policies influencing ASEAN’s trade and investment climate exchange information between businesses and chambers to improve the institutional representation and ultimately institutional support from chambers to business formulate joint positions on issues concerning ASEAN trade and investment to enable companies to adjust their business rationale to current policy thinking of ASEAN key stakeholders and expected changes in ASEAN’s trade and investment climate.
